Works statement:
Chinese folk superstitions use cups, rice, and cloth to retrieve the souls of those who lost their souls after being frightened by accident. In today's social environment, where material and utilitarianism are paramount, collective social anxiety has also promoted a large number of people who "lost their souls." Where lies those depressed or forgotten souls behind the prosperity of society? So I used this method to collect souls at the scene of life. I looked for alternative materials for cloth, cups, and rice in the city. Through the concept orientation, I changed the original state of the material and redefined the original nature of the material. The whole concept was divided into materials, experimental actions, time, and space. The questions it discussed were thrown through the choice of production methods and materials. The final work was only the final condensed state, and even a lie was described.
